Summary
Steffensen discovered that the iteration byy=ϕ(x) can be considerably improved if ϕ(x) is replaced by the function
This procedure has been generalized byHouseholder, who starts fromtwo iterationsy=ϕ1 (x), y=ϕ2 (x) with a common fix-point and builds up the new iterating function
We prove under very general conditions that any fix-point of ϕ(x), resp. any common fix-point of ϕ1(x) and ϕ2(x) becomes a point of attraction for Steffensen's or Householder's iterating function, and compare both procedures.
